FIESTA CHEESE BALL
Whenever I bring this zippy cheese ball to church functions, showers and parties, folks always ask for the recipe. A deliciously different appetizer, it makes even a plain plate of crackers seem festive.
Provided by Taste of Home
Categories Appetizers
Time 15m
Yield 1 cheese ball.
Number Of Ingredients 13
Steps:
- In a small bowl, beat cream cheese. Add the cheese, cilantro, onion, chili powder. garlic. garlic salt. oregano, red pepper flakes, cumin and hot pepper sauce. Cover and refrigerate for at least 1 hour. , Shape into a ball. Roll in parsley. Cover and refrigerate for 8 hours or overnight. Serve with crackers.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 79 calories, Fat 7g fat (5g saturated fat), Cholesterol 23mg cholesterol, Sodium 153mg sodium, Carbohydrate 1g carbohydrate (0 sugars, Fiber 0 fiber), Protein 2g protein.
A DIFFERENT FIESTA CHEESE BALL
A coworker brought this to a potluck and I had to have the recipe. I looked at other similar items on Zaar but this one's unique! Give it a try!
Provided by heatherhopecs
Categories Spreads
Time 30m
Yield 1 cheeseball, 20 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 8
Steps:
- Preheat over to 300 degrees F.
- Place pecans on a small baking sheet and toast in oven for 15 to 20 minutes. Remove from oven and toss with 2 tablespoons taco seasoning; set aside.
- In a large bowl of an electric mixer, beat cream cheese, remaining taco seasoning and Tabasco sauce until smooth, about 2 minutes. Add jalapeno, onion, bell pepper and Colby-Jack cheese. Stir to combine. Using a rubber spatula, shape cheese into a large ball.
- Place a large sheet of plastic wrap on counter top, sprinkle reserved seasoned nuts over plastic. Roll cheese ball in nuts, coating entire outside of ball.
- Bring sides of plastic wrap up around ball to seal. Wrap in additional layer of plastic wrap to seal. Place cheese ball on a plate and refrigerate several hours until firm.
- Serve with crackers.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 180.2, Fat 17.3, SaturatedFat 7.7, Cholesterol 35, Sodium 132.5, Carbohydrate 2.3, Fiber 0.9, Sugar 0.8, Protein 5.3

- Brie and Cranberry Cheese Ball. Hello, is it Brie you're looking for? This festive cheese ball with dried cranberries, Brie, and cream cheese is perfect for bringing to holiday parties and office potlucks to spread on crackers or baguette slices.
- Celebration Cheese Ball With Pecans. Can we celebrate with a cheese ball? Yes, pecan. Cheddar and cream cheese get a lift from onion and garlic and a crunch from pecans in this game-day and holiday favorite that's rolled in chopped nuts.
- Bacon and Fig Cheese Ball. Here's a recipe that combines two classic flavors into one cheesy (in a good way.) appetizer. Fig jam, crispy crumbled bacon, scallions, cheddar, and cream cheese combine to form a spread that's great for all of your festive gatherings, from holiday brunches to bridal showers.
- Pineapple Cheese Ball. Say aloha to a cheese ball packed with tropical flavor. Crushed pineapples add sweetness, while chopped green bell pepper and green onion lend texture and freshness.
- Bacon and Smoked Gouda Cheese Ball. Think you can keep your party guests from demolishing this nut-free party cheese ball? Gouda luck. Yes, you guessed it—it's made with smoked Gouda, plus cream cheese, and a few other easy-to-find ingredients.
- Greek Cheese Ball. Enjoy a Greek getaway without even leaving the couch. Rich Kalamata olives, salty feta, fresh green peppers, and creamy Greek yogurt are just a few of the treasures you'll find inside.
- Blue Cheese Ball. You won't feel blue once you get a taste of this classic party spread. Simply form a cheese ball out of blended blue cheese crumbles, cream cheese, and black olives, then cover with walnuts and snipped fresh chives.
- Jalapeno Peach Cheese Ball of Darkness. Don't be afraid of the cheese ball. This chillingly good Halloween starter is coated in black sesame seeds for a dark and creepy look, but sweetness lurks inside in the form of fruit preserves added to the cream cheese filling.
- Vegan Party Cheese Ball. Move on over, dairy—there's a new "cheese" ball in town. This vegan appetizer gets its creamy texture from a blended mixture of soaked cashews, nutritional yeast, and vegan cream cheese, with lemon and a few spices added for flavor.
- Festive Party Cheese Ball with Pecans. This retro appetizer is made from a simple combination of cheeses that are shaped into a festive ball, then rolled in finely chopped pecans.
